I need to get some idea on the use of the mentioned app. 
app-misc/leocad is a CAD of sorts - based around Leo constructor bricks.

Unfortunately looks like this app developed some sort of incompatibility with 
later gcc/glibc's or something else. there is a save/load bug that 
essentially prohibits any meanignfull use of the app (you can play with it 
and save your results, but upon oprening it eats up all CPU power and never 
vomes back, #11125).
For this very reason this app has never made it into stable and what's more 
disturbing - it hasn't been updated in over a year, although its cvs branch 
does seem to get an occasional glitch of activity like once half a year..

This leads me to the following: I am considering pulling this app off the 
portage tree and asking for some usage feedback. The app is not a dependency 
of anything, so aside actual usage by people nothing blocks the puling 
action.
Therefore I would like to ask anybody interested in this package to checkout 
#11125 and leave your feedback (tips, success/failure stories) there. I will 
wait for another week and then, provided nobody votes for it and preferably 
points to the fix, remove it from the tree.
